9 Panorama Rd, Bundanoon is a 5 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1935. The property has a land size of 14090m2 and floor size of 337m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in December 2015.
'Maryland', an elegant 1930s country home built by renowned local craftsman Charles Boag, is a timeless blend of heritage charm and relaxed sophistication. Nestled on over three acres of curated gardens-the home showcases exquisite period features including Art Deco cornices, 10-foot ceilings, solid timber doors, and a marble-tiled entrance hall. From the sweeping driveway and oak staircase to the inviting living room with its open fireplace, every space evokes a sense of refined country living. Perfectly positioned halfway between Sydney and Canberra, the property offers the ideal lifestyle balance-equally suited as a holiday retreat or an easily commutable country escape. Accommodation includes a generous ground-floor main suite with walk-in robe and ensuite, a secondary bedroom with built-ins, and three additional upstairs bedrooms-one with its own fireplace. Practical features such as a mudroom, laundry, and hydronic gas heating ensure year-round comfort, while character-filled outbuildings, including an old stable, tack room, and a spacious timber barn with kitchen and bathroom facilities, provide exceptional versatility. The established gardens are a sanctuary of formal hedging, mature European trees, orchard plantings, a 10-metre pool, and a covered veggie patch, all just a short walk from Bundanoon village, the railway station, and Morton National Park.

The size of Bundanoon is approximately 55.5 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 67.5% of total area. The population of Bundanoon in 2016 was 2729 people. By 2021 the population was 2869 showing a population growth of 5.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bundanoon is 70-79 years. Households in Bundanoon are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bundanoon work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 84.40% of the homes in Bundanoon were owner-occupied compared with 84.10% in 2016.
